摘要

胎儿股骨长度(FL)是产前超声检查的常规测量数值,胎儿股骨短小是常见的产前超声诊断的胎儿异常征象。导致胎儿股骨短小的因素很多,常见病因包括胎儿生长受限(FGR)、骨骼发育不良和染色体异常等。非致死性骨骼发育不良及部分染色体异常新生儿常伴骨骼畸形或神经系统异常,严重影响其生存质量,存活至成年者将致病基因遗传至下一代的几率较高。了解胎儿股骨短小的产前诊断标准及预后,提高股骨短小高危患儿的产前诊断率对预防先天缺陷儿童的出生具有重大意义。笔者拟就胎儿股骨短小的产前超声诊断标准、影响因素、风险评估及临床处理原则,进行综述如下。

Abstract

The fetal femur (FL) is routinely measured for assessing fetal growth during the routine mid-trimester anomaly scan. Fetal short femur presents a significant diagnostic dilemma as it could be the result of inaccurate dating, or a normal variant in constitutionally small fetuses, but it has also been associated with fetal growth restriction (FGR), skeletal dysplasia and chromosome abnormalities. Neonatal often crippled by skeletal dysplasia and chromosome abnormality, or combined with neurologic abnormalities. It seriously affects the quality of patients' life and the pathogenic genes can be inherited by the next generation. But the diagnostic criteria and clinical management principles of fetal short femur are still indefinite. The purpose of this review is to discuss curent published researches in light of prenatal diagnosis of fetal short femur.
